Structured_descriptionConcise_descriptiongpa-6 encodes a member of the G protein alpha subunit family of heterotrimeric GTPases that affects response to water-soluble odorants; it is expressed in AWA amphid neurons, the PHB sensory cell, and (at low levels) in ASI amphid neurons.Curator_confirmedWBPerson48

Automated_descriptionPredicted to enable G protein-coupled receptor binding activity; G-protein beta/gamma-subunit complex binding activity; and GTPase activity. Predicted to be involved in adenylate cyclase-modulating G protein-coupled receptor signaling pathway. Located in axon and neuronal cell body. Expressed in ciliated neurons and head mesodermal cell.Paper_evidenceWBPaper00065943
